2023 TRY to XPF Performance & Market Timing Review

Analysis of key historical highlights and timing insights for 2023

During 2023, the TRY to XPF exchange rate experienced significant fluctuation. The market reached its absolute peak on January 5, valuing the pair at 6.0425. Conversely, the yearly low was recorded on December 28, dropping to 3.6477.

This high-to-low spread represents a total annual volatility of 2.3948 XPF. From a start-to-finish perspective, comparing the January average rate of 5.8904 to the December average rate of 3.7548, the exchange rate registered a net change of -36.26% (reflecting a weakening trend).

Looking at year-over-year peak valuations, the 2023 high of 6.0425 was down 25.25% compared to the 2022 peak of 8.0833, indicating shifts in long-term support levels.

TRY to XPF Seasonal Trends & Volatility Analysis

A structured review of seasonal halves, trading extremes, consecutive streaks, and historical baselines.

Seasonal Halves (H1 vs H2)

Seasonal

The average exchange rate in the first half of the year (H1: Jan–Jun) was 5.5825, compared to 3.9888 in the second half (H2: Jul–Dec). This shows that the rate was stronger in the first half (Jan–Jun) by a margin of 1.5937 points.

Volatility Range Comparison

Volatility

The most volatile month in 2023 was June, with a trading range of 1.1254 XPF (High: 5.3139 / Low: 4.1885). On the other end, September was the most stable month, with a tight range of 0.0499 XPF (High: 4.1637 / Low: 4.1138).
